Topological entropy of policy functions in concave dynamic optimization models

Article Abstract:

The topological entropy of the optimal policy function of a concave dynamic program is affected by the existence of discount factors. The complicated dynamic results of models that use minimal discount factors proves the superiority of the concept over other models measures the complexity of optimal growth patterns. Moreover, the model deviates from other models that ignore the existing properties that indicates smoothness of optimal policy functions.

Additivity with multiple priors

Article Abstract:

The additivity of the 'min' expected utility functional was investigated. The types of functions over which additivity of the min functional is preserved were also characterized. It is widely accepted in economics that such a functional violates the additivity of the expectations operator. The additivity of the 'min' functional is preserved when positive integrating functions affine transformations of each other, or when one function is constant.

Subcalculus for set functions and cores of TU games

Article Abstract:

Mathematical economics makes wide use of general set functions. This paper offers a subcalculus of general set functions, using this framework to research the core of transferable utility (TU) games.
